What Exactly Are Gaskets?

Gaskets are essential components found in many systems, especially in the marine industry. Made from materials like rubber or foam, they work to fill the gaps between two surfaces. Sounds simple, right? But don’t let their simplicity fool you.

So, what’s the main job of these humble, sometimes overlooked, pieces? It’s to create a secure seal. Yep, that’s right! When a hatch is closed, a gasket compresses to fill any little cracks or spaces. This is crucial because water, air, or contaminants can sneak in through even the tiniest openings. And in a maritime environment, this can lead to serious issues with safety and functionality.

Why Are Gaskets Important?

You might be thinking, “Okay, but do they really make that much of a difference?” Absolutely! Here’s why:

  1. Water Ingress Prevention: Just imagine for a moment if unwanted water found its way into the storage compartment or the cabin. Not a pleasant thought, is it? A secure seal provided by gaskets keeps water at bay and maintains the integrity of your vessel's interiors.

  2. Minimizing Noise and Vibration: Gaskets also play a role in comfort. When aboard, noise and vibrations can become bothersome, especially when you’re trying to enjoy the tranquil sea breeze or that sunrise over the horizon. Gaskets help to absorb sound and reduce vibration, giving you a smoother sailing experience.

  3. Strengthening Security: A hatch needs to be more than just easy to open; it has to be secure. Gaskets contribute to the overall sealing of the hatch, making it harder for unauthorized access or for elements that could damage the crew and vessel.

  4. Increasing Longevity: Like anything else on your boat, hatches undergo stress from constant opening and closing. A good gasket can prolong the life of your hatch by preventing damage that comes from exposure to the elements, like rust or corrosion.

Regular Maintenance: Keeping Those Gaskets Fresh!

Now that we know just how vital gaskets are, it’s worth mentioning that they need some love, too! Regular maintenance helps ensure that your gaskets don’t wear out prematurely. Inspect them for cracks, damage, or wear-and-tear. It might be a small component, but it plays a huge role in overall vessel safety.
